A movable cone fits inside a stationary conical depression. If a torque is applied to the cone, the cone will rotate at a certain speed depending on the angles θ and β, the radius r o, and the viscosity μ of the liquid. Derive an equation for the torque in terms if the other variables, including only the viscous resistance. Assume that θ is very small
